Rubella. A rash of red spots on a man's back caused by rubella (German measles). Rubella is a viral disease that mostly affects young children,causing trivial symptoms and a rash. In adults symptoms are more troublesome,and include a rash,slight fever,enlargement of lymph nodes and sometimes inflammation of the joints. There is no specific treatment but the infection usually disappears spontaneously after several days. Rubella causes most damage when it infects women during the first four months of pregnancy. In such cases the baby may be born with severe abnormalities or may die during early infancy | |
